The smart Trick of what is md5's application That Nobody is Discussing
The smart Trick of what is md5's application That Nobody is Discussing
Blog Article
Checksums in Software Distribution: When application is dispersed by way of down load, MD5 checksums in many cases are offered to verify that the downloaded file matches the initial file and it has not been tampered with. Nonetheless, as a consequence of MD5’s collision vulnerabilities, more secure hash functions like SHA-256 are getting used instead of MD5 for these functions.
MD5 (Concept-Digest Algorithm 5) is usually a cryptographic hash perform that generates a 128-bit hash worth. It absolutely was the moment broadly employed for info integrity verification and password hashing but has become considered insecure resulting from vulnerabilities like collision assaults.
Although MD5 was the moment commonplace, it is no longer deemed a safe choice for cryptographic uses in now’s cybersecurity landscape.
Checksums: Lots of computer software packages and downloads provide an MD5 checksum for buyers to confirm the downloaded information.
Regardless of its known vulnerabilities, MD5 is still Utilized in numerous applications, While normally in non-cryptographic contexts. Several of the most common utilizes include:
Comprehending the key concepts relevant to MD5 and cryptographic hashing is crucial for any person Operating in computer security, cryptography, or information integrity verification.
These algorithms include things like mechanisms like salting and crucial stretching, which allow it to be noticeably harder for attackers to crack passwords, even whenever they gain use of hashed password databases.
Checksum Verification in Non-Important Applications: In some non-essential applications, MD5 is utilized to validate the integrity of files through transmission or downloads. Having said that, it’s imperative that you note that this isn't advised for sensitive or large-worth info.
This digest can then be utilized to verify the integrity of the information, in order that it hasn't been modified or corrupted during transmission or storage.
A cryptographic protocol designed to give secure conversation more than a community. MD5 was as soon as Employed in TLS, but is changed as a result of vulnerabilities.
These algorithms include crafted-in features like salting, check here key stretching, and adjustable difficulty elements that add additional layers of security to the password hashing process.
Spread the loveToday, I acquired an e mail from the center faculty principal in L. a.. She explained to me that the school that she ran was in one of many ...
This method would continue until eventually all the Original input has actually been processed, Regardless of how lots of 512-bit blocks it will require. Anytime it concerns the last block, the algorithm would stick to the procedure outlined inside the The ultimate step, soon after sixty four operations area, ultimately providing us new values for your, B, C and D. These would then be concatenated to form the hash.
In a very collision attack, an attacker attempts to find two diverse inputs (let’s phone them A and B) that deliver precisely the same hash benefit making use of MD5. When prosperous, the attacker can substitute A with B with out transforming the hash value.